The present invention relates to a resin composition for optical components, which is an ultraviolet-curable transparent resin composition used as a material for an optical component, in which the resin composition includes (A) an epoxy resin having two or more epoxy groups in one molecule thereof, (B) an oxetane compound having one or more oxetanyl groups in one molecule thereof and (C) a photo-acid generator, and in which the component (C) is contained in an amount of 0.01 to 2.0 parts by weight based on 100 parts by weight of a total amount of the components (A) and (B). The present invention also relates to an optical component obtained by using the resin composition for optical components, and a production method thereof.

The present invention relates to a resin composition for optical components, the resin composition being an ultraviolet-curable transparent resin composition to be used as a material for an optical component, in which the resin component includes the following component (A) as a main component and the following component (B) being a photo-cationic polymerization initiator: (A) an epoxy resin having two or more epoxy groups in one molecule thereof; and (B) an onium salt containing a hexafluorophosphate ion as an anion component.

PHOTO-CURABLE RESIN COMPOSITION FOR OPTICAL COMPONENTS, OPTICAL COMPONENT USING SAME, AND OPTICAL COMPONENT PRODUCTION METHOD
申请人:Nitto Denko Corporation
公开号:EP2998336A1
公开(公告)日:2016-03-23
A photo-curable resin composition for an optical component is provided, the photo-curable resin composition including: (A) an epoxy resin having a refractive index of not less than 1.57; (B) an alicyclic epoxy resin; (C) an oxetane resin having at least one oxetane ring in its molecule; and (D) a photoacid generator; wherein the resin (A) is present in a proportion of 20 to 75 wt% based on the amount of an overall resin component of the resin composition; wherein the component (D) is present in a proportion of 0.5 to 2.5 parts by weight based on 100 parts by weight of the overall resin component; the resin composition being free from a solvent component and having a viscosity of 0.5 to 25 Pa·s in a 25°C environment. Therefore, the photo-curable resin composition has a higher transparency and a higher refractive index in a cured state, and is excellent in heat resistance and handleability even without addition of a compound having an alcoholic hydroxyl group. The photo-curable resin composition is suitable as an optical lens material and an adhesive material for bonding optical components.
